
Pamela Haddad
The school where I received my degree as a mental health clinician was Pacific Oaks College in Pasadena California. At the time it was still a somewhat alternative school approaching teaching in an experiential way. We did not have any exams but had to analyze and write about every single class we attended. While attending school I also worked as a teacher in Pacific Oaks pre-school program. But truth be told, my children are my true teachers. I am a very proud mother of five adult children and I feel they have been and still are my greatest teachers. Parenting has been the hardest but most rewarding experience in my life. I work with Individuals, children and families and couples I work with a focus on the mindbody connection and I specialize in Trauma informed therapy. I work with survivors of sexual, physical, emotional abuse. Working with PTSD is a passion of mine generated from my own experiences in life. I also work with Mindful Parenting. By integrating the body, mind, and spirit in the process, my clients are able to find a connection to the origin of the problem. They are also able to find solutions. Solutions that are effective and more permanent. This by changing neuro-pathways leading to change in thought patterns, behaviors & emotions. When it comes to parenting my work is about supporting you in trusting your instincts, and to guide you in being effective as a parent. A respected child learns self respect, and a person who respects themselves will make better/healthier choices in life. You are their role model which means self respect also applies to you and I will do my best to support you in allowing yourself that. I do this through Brainspotting, Integrative Body Psychotherapy, and Mindfulness. Brainspotting is a powerful treatment method that works by identifying, processing, and releasing core neuro-physiological sources of emotional & physical pain.
